Today we’d like to introduce you to Marijane Chuang.

Hi Marijane, please kick things off for us with an introduction to yourself and your story.
Our dogs have always been a part of our family. Our rescue Scruffy had food sensitivity issues and had difficulties finding the right diet that suit him. And we didn’t want to go down the prescription diet route as our previous dog didn’t do so well. When we found Pet Wants, we saw how much Scruffy enjoyed the food, along with our other dog, Boba.

We realized that there was a need to bring a solution for pet parents like us closer to where we live. I enjoy working with people, but I love animals. So why not merry the two? After 17+ years of working in the biotech corporate world, I decided to take my sales and marketing experience and start a family business with my husband, Jesse. Combined with his years of experience in supply, logistics and operations experience helped with launching our mobile pet nutrition business, Pet Wants in the Chino Valley in the summer of 2020. It was in the height of the pandemic, but there was no better time to do as we were mobile, and we offered free local delivery to our pet parents, bringing them fresh kibble, nutritious treats and chews. Fast forward to today, we have helped and continue to help many pet parents improve their dogs and cats health and wellness. After all, a healthy pet is a happy pet who has the opportunity to live a long life with their families.

Alright, so let’s dig a little deeper into the story – has it been an easy path overall and if not, what were the challenges you’ve had to overcome?
In life, the road is never smooth. The road can be bumpy with windy curves that eventually lead to great outcomes. We launched the business in the height of the Covid pandemic — July 2020. As a mobile business, we were challenged with promoting ourselves in the community. Our business relied on community public events to promote and create brand awareness. We were fortunate that the weekly Farmers Market in Chino Hills was deemed as an essential business that could re-open. That was our one market that we used to engage with pet parents and be a resource on providing education and awareness to understanding what you are feeding your cats and dogs that can lead to food allergies, food sensitivities or even digestive issues.

As a new business, it’s always a challenge to get the word out. However, we did not let the pandemic slow our launch down. We began to use social media as a way to market Pet Wants in our community by building a relationship with our audience through providing educational content and becoming a resource for pet parents. In addition, networking with other small businesses in the community was another challenge as there were no in-person events at that time. We are active members of the Chino Valley Chamber of Commerce as they met weekly on zoom (eventually in person). As a result of these activities it has helped us build our brand and trust within the community that we serve.

Alright, so let’s switch gears a bit and talk business. What should we know?
Pet Wants Chino Hills is a pet nutrition company that helps pet parents with improving their pets health and wellness through nutrition. After all, our cats and dogs are part of our family. Our mission is to educate and create awareness with pet parents in taking a closer look as to what they are feeding their cats and dogs both in food, treats and chews.

We believe that Fresh is Best when feeding your furbabies. Our dry kibble is frequently made every 6-9 weeks in small batches with wholesome ingredients and at low temperatures so the nutrients are locked into the kibble for your furbabies to benefit from. And we sell by the pound so you only buy what your pet needs.

At Pet Wants Chino Hills, we offer customized solutions to help pet parents with common issues like itchy, dry skin, food sensitivities, food allergies and more. There’s not a one size fits all solution, we truly take the time to work with our pet parents to see how we can help. We offer complimentary nutritional consults over the phone or in-person in our Tailored Spaces suite at the Shoppes Chino Hills.
